Word Meaning

Find the meaning or definition of a english word


festoons definition and meaning

n. A garland or wreath hanging in a depending curve, used in decoration for festivals, etc.; anything arranged in this way.
n. A carved ornament consisting of flowers, and leaves, intermixed or twisted together, wound with a ribbon, and hanging or depending in a natural curve. See Illust. of Bucranium.
v. t. To form in festoons, or to adorn with festoons.

Crossword clues for festoons

- Decorate with ribbons
- Garland
- Garland of flowers
- Bedecks


Copyright ©2017-2024 Crossword Solver

Follow us facebook croswodsolver